Q2

What are the maintenance requirements for the brakes on the BMW i8?

The BMW i8's brakes require regular inspection every 12,000 to 15,000 miles. Brake pads should be replaced when worn below 3mm, and rotors should be inspected for warping or excessive wear. The brake fluid should be changed every 30,000 miles, and the entire system should be checked for leaks and proper function. It is recommended to use BMW-approved parts and follow the manufacturer's service intervals for optimal performance.

Q4

How do I troubleshoot common brake issues in the BMW i8?

Common brake issues in the BMW i8 include spongy brake feel, uneven braking, and brake light warnings. Start by checking the brake fluid level and inspecting for leaks. Use a scan tool to read any fault codes from the ABS module. Inspect the pads and rotors for wear, and check the brake sensors for proper function. If issues persist, consult a certified BMW technician for advanced diagnostics and repairs.
